Udostępnij za pośrednictwem


Właściwość Database.ApplicationRoles

Reprezentuje kolekcja ApplicationRole obiektów.Każdy ApplicationRole obiekt reprezentuje rola aplikacji zdefiniowane w bazie danych.

Przestrzeń nazw:  Microsoft.SqlServer.Management.Smo
Zestaw:  Microsoft.SqlServer.Smo (w Microsoft.SqlServer.Smo.dll)

Składnia

'Deklaracja
<SfcObjectAttribute(SfcContainerRelationship.ObjectContainer, SfcContainerCardinality.ZeroToAny,  _
    GetType(ApplicationRole))> _
Public ReadOnly Property ApplicationRoles As ApplicationRoleCollection
    Get
'Użycie
Dim instance As Database
Dim value As ApplicationRoleCollection

value = instance.ApplicationRoles
[SfcObjectAttribute(SfcContainerRelationship.ObjectContainer, SfcContainerCardinality.ZeroToAny, 
    typeof(ApplicationRole))]
public ApplicationRoleCollection ApplicationRoles { get; }
[SfcObjectAttribute(SfcContainerRelationship::ObjectContainer, SfcContainerCardinality::ZeroToAny, 
    typeof(ApplicationRole))]
public:
property ApplicationRoleCollection^ ApplicationRoles {
    ApplicationRoleCollection^ get ();
}
[<SfcObjectAttribute(SfcContainerRelationship.ObjectContainer, SfcContainerCardinality.ZeroToAny, 
    typeof(ApplicationRole))>]
member ApplicationRoles : ApplicationRoleCollection
function get ApplicationRoles () : ApplicationRoleCollection

Wartość właściwości

Typ: Microsoft.SqlServer.Management.Smo.ApplicationRoleCollection
ApplicationRoleCollection Obiekt, który reprezentuje ról aplikacji zdefiniowane w bazie danych.

Uwagi

Szczególne rola aplikacjis można się odwoływać za pomocą tej kolekcja, określając nazwę rola aplikacji.Aby dodać nową rola aplikacji do kolekcja, wywołanie konstruktora rola aplikacji ApplicationRole.

Przykłady

VB

'Connect to the local, default instance of SQL Server.
Dim srv As Server
        srv = New Server

'Reference the AdventureWorks2008R2 database.
Dim db As Database
db = srv.Databases("AdventureWorks2008R2")

'Display all the application roles on the database.
Dim ar As ApplicationRole
For Each ar In db.ApplicationRoles
   Console.WriteLine(ar.Name)
Next

PowerShell

$srv = new-Object Microsoft.SqlServer.Management.Smo.Server("(local)")
$db = New-Object Microsoft.SqlServer.Management.Smo.Database
$db = $srv.Databases.Item("AdventureWorks2008R2")
Foreach ($ar in $db.ApplicationRoles)
{
   Write-Host $ar.Name
}